Drilling Underway at Mallina
The reverse circulation (RC) drill contractor mobilised to the Mallina Project in the second week of April after establishing a field camp in late March. Drilling work began on 18 April 2022, after site and safety management protocols and inductions were completed.
The RC programme comprises three 150-meter collars in preparation for 470-meter diamond core tails. Within the following week, the RC programme should be completed.
Sayona further informed that a second drilling contractor arrived at the Mallina Project on 20 April 2022 and began going through site safety management standards and inductions in preparation for diamond core drilling to start. The core programme, which includes 1,020 metres of drilling, will begin today (on 22 April 2022) and be finished in four to five weeks.
Mt Edon Lithium Project
Morella has begun early-stage exploration and fieldwork at the Mt Edon Lithium Project. As announced in the ASX announcement Heritage and approvals progress sets Mallina Lithium Project ready for drilling, released 14 March 2022. Mt Edon is around 2 kilometres north of Paynes Find and 420 kilometres north of Perth via the Great Northern Highway.
The Paynes Find Belt, a 5km wide package of mafic, ultramafic, and felsic volcanic rocks has southern greenstone layers that the Project overlies. The greenstone strata is interrupted by a large number of pegmatite dykes/sills, which are the focus of Morella's lithium exploration efforts.
